RoboAC Computer requirements
|
None Required
|
|
Load Capacity
|
½ pound (.23Kg)
|
|
Reach
|
21" vertical; 16" horizontal
|
|
Degree of Freedom
|
4 axes and grippers
|
|
Rotational Range (degrees)
|
axis1 - 290; axis2 - 95; axis3 - 85; axis4 - 360
|
|
Drive System
|
5 independent gear-driven DC motors
|
|
Input Power
|
115 vac @ .16 amps
|
|
Weight:
|
3 pounds (1.35Kg)
